Located 250 miles off the Costa Rican coast, Cocos Island is a divers mecca; a thrilling on-of-a-kind dive adventure! The island is surrounded by a bustling oasis of marine life with schools of hammer heads and white tip sharks, silver tips, oceanic manta rays, and the occasional tiger shark. It is world famous for its large pelagic species such as sharks, rays, tuna, and dolphins. Its landsapes above water are equally exquisite with tropical rainforest and abundant waterfalls to explore.
